Continuous-Yes Close

A closing technique in sales where the seller asks a series of questions designed to get affirmative answers, leading to a final agreement to buy.

The questions in a continuous-yes close are closed-end questions related to the product's benefits. The questions are intended to generate positive responses from the prospect.
